Prince Harry to leave board of African Parks conservation nonprofit

Africa 3 sources 2 countries 🔦 Under-reported 13m ago

Prince Harry is stepping down as a trustee of African Parks, a conservation nonprofit organization that manages protected areas in partnership with authorities across 13 countries stretching from Chad to Zimbabwe.

The announcement follows reports regarding his family's living arrangements, with coverage noting that he recently stated he and his family were returning to live in the United Kingdom.

The departure marks a change in the prince's involvement with the prominent conservation group, which operates across multiple African nations to manage and protect designated natural areas.
